August 10

The Department of Health and Human Services revoked Medicaid work requirements in Ohio, South Carolina, and Utah. Throughout the summer of 2021, HHS continued to unwind Trump-era policy priorities in the Medicaid program. This brought to a near conclusion the HHS’s efforts to eliminate work requirements in Medicaid in the 12 states that received approval for them during the Trump administration.
